Interleukin-37, T lymphocytes and natural killer cells in immune thrombocytopenic purpura patients

Background

Immune thrombocytopenia (ITP) is an acquired autoimmune disorder characterized by isolated thrombocytopenia with platelets count below (100 × 10
9
l).



Aim and objectives
To determine the serum level of interleukin-37 (IL-37) and investigate the relation between its level, T lymphocytes and natural killer cells (NK) in immune thrombocytopenic purpura cases


Patient and methods
The study was a cross-sectional study done on 90 patients who were split up into three groups; the newly diagnosed ITP group, ITP on therapy group, and the control group. For each group, serum IL-37 was measured by ELISA and T-lymphocytes and NK cell subsets was evaluated by flow cytometry.


Results

Conclusion
IL-37 levels in the serum, T lymphocytes and NK cells may be important factors in the course of ITP. In the clinical diagnosis of primary ITP, the utilization of the entire peripheral blood absolute lymphocyte count and PLR levels have the potential to result in a more effective detection and diagnosis outcome and considered as simple and nonexpensive parameters. Patients can receive treatment as early as possible with the help of these parameters, which also has a positive influence on the rate of early diagnosis.
